What time is Mark Drakeford's announcement today and what will he say?

Mark Drakeford is set to lead a press conference later today to provide an update on the latest coronavirus situation in Wales.

The announcement will see the First Minister share the findings of the latest three-week review.

Ahead of the briefing, Drakeford confirmed: "This week we completed our 21-day review of the coronavirus regulations in Wales.

"I'll be holding a press conference today to provide an update on the latest public health situation and the steps we all need to take to keep Wales safe."

As well as an update on coronavirus in Wales, an announcement is also expected today on changes to rules surrounding international travel. You can read more about when to expect Transport Secretary Grant Shapps' expected announcement here.

What time is Mark Drakeford's announcement and what will he say?

Mark Drakeford will lead a Welsh Government press briefing at 12:15pm on Friday, September 17.

A decision on vaccine passports is due to be included in his announcement.

Drakeford has said he was "sceptical" over the need for the measure but could be convinced of their necessity if public health benefits outweighed their disadvantages. Read more here.
